Logo
Luxoft

Senior React Developer

Luxoft, New York, New York, us, 10261

Save Job

Project description You will join the team behind an internal AI platform for processing and interacting with unstructured data. The team is currently over 30 people strong and is organized into agile teams, each of which is self-sufficient and handles the creation of features from the idea stage, through analysis, implementation, testing, production deployment, and maintenance. The team is international, and it's located in Pune and New York. Responsibilities - Build and maintain responsive, user-friendly interfaces using React and TypeScript- Collaborate with UX/UI designers, backend engineers, and data scientists to deliver product features- Develop reusable frontend components that interact with AI-powered services- Integrate RESTful APIs and handle data visualization for unstructured data- Ensure performance, accessibility, and cross-browser compatibility- Write unit and integration tests for frontend components- Participate in code reviews, agile ceremonies, and continuous delivery processes- Contribute to design discussions and help improve frontend architecture and standards- Debug and resolve UI issues across different environmentsNY - 100000 - 120000 USD Gross Per Year SKILLS Must have - Strong experience with React and React Hooks- Solid understanding of JavaScript and TypeScript- Experience working with REST APIs and handling JSON data- Familiarity with state management libraries (e.g. Redux, Zustand, or Context API)- Good knowledge of HTML, CSS, and modern frontend architecture patterns- Ability to write clean, maintainable, and well-tested code- Experience working in agile teams and using Git-based version control- Strong communication skills and ability to work in a distributed international team Nice to have - Experience with data visualization libraries (e.g. D3.js, Chart.js, or Recharts)- Familiarity with accessibility (WCAG) and responsive design best practices- Basic understanding of AI/ML concepts or unstructured data (e.g. NLP outputs, embeddings)- Knowledge of frontend testing frameworks (e.g. Jest, React Testing Library, Cypress)- Exposure to CI/CD tools (e.g. Azure DevOps, GitHub Actions)- Experience with monorepos or frontend microservices architecture- Familiarity with component libraries or design systems (e.g. Material UI, Tailwind, Chakra UI) #J-18808-Ljbffr